?? 點擊關注不迷路
?? 點擊關注不迷路
?? 點擊關注不迷路
文章大綱
- PostgreSQL 事務與鎖機制深度解析:ACID 特性與事務控制全流程
- 2.5 事務與鎖機制
- 2.5.1 ACID 特性與實現原理
- 2.5.1.1 ACID 核心概念
- 2.5.1.2 MVCC(多版本并發控制)與WAL(預寫式日志)協同效應
- 2.5.2 事務控制語句詳解
- 2.5.2.1 基礎事務控制
- 2.5.2.2 事務嵌套與異常處理
- 2.5.3 鎖機制與并發控制
- 2.5.3.1 鎖類型與兼容性
- 2.5.3.2 死鎖檢測與處理
- 2.5.4 性能優化與最佳實踐
- 2.5.4.1 隔離級別選擇
- 2.5.4.2 鎖優化策略
- 2.5.5 總結與對比
- 2.5.6 參考資料
PostgreSQL 事務與鎖機制深度解析:ACID 特性與事務控制全流程
2.5 事務與鎖機制
2.5.1 ACID 特性與實現原理
2.5.1.1 ACID 核心概念
-
原子性(Atomicity)
- 定義:事務中的所有操作要么全部成功,要么全部失敗。
- 實現:PostgreSQL 通過 WAL(預寫式日志) 記錄事務操作,當事務失敗時回滾日志記錄,確保數據不殘留部分修改。
- 示例: